Asics Fuji Lite 6 review: what runners say
Fit
True to size, with a generous upper in the toe box and good volume through the forefoot. Solid midfoot lockdown, heel with no slippage.
Feel
Balanced cushioning with FF Blast Plus: soft enough on hard surfaces, direct and connected on trail. Not bouncy, but delivers sufficient energy return for a sustained pace.
Durability
Sources report no specific mileage data on longevity. The outsole with 4 mm lugs and Asics Grip rubber is rated effective on gravel, moderate mud, and mixed rock-dirt terrain.
Best for
Daily trail on non-technical routes, from thirty minutes up to the half marathon. Suited to runners wanting a single versatile model for quick outings and medium-distance long runs. Less appropriate for ultras or terrain with deep mud and slippery descents.
Weak points
The 4 mm lugs raise doubts about performance on wet rock and heavy mud. Heavier runners may find the stack insufficient over long distances.
